What is mixed wrestling?

Mixed wrestling refers To wrestling competitions that include both male & female participants. Showcasing their skills & strength in a coed format.

Are there specific rules for mixed wrestling competitions?

Yes. Mixed wrestling competitions often have specific regulations To ensure safety & fairness. These may include weight classes. Match duration, & rules regarding techniques that can be used.

Is mixed wrestling safe for participants?

When conducted under proper supervision & with adherence To safety rules. Mixed wrestling can be safe for all participants. It is important that competitors are trained & aware of their limits.

What are The benefits of participating in mixed wrestling?

Participating in mixed wrestling can enhance physical fitness. Improve selfdefense skills. Promote confidence, & foster camaraderie among participants of different genders.

Can anyone join a mixed wrestling competition?

Generally. Anyone can join a mixed wrestling competition. Provided they meet The age & weight requirements & have received appropriate training.

What should participants wear during mixed wrestling events?

Participants typically wear wrestling singlets or athletic wear that provides comfort & freedom of movement. While also adhering To The guidelines set by The organizing body.

How do coed teams function in mixed wrestling?

Coed teams in mixed wrestling consist of both male & female wrestlers who train together & may compete as a unit in team competitions or dual meets.

Are there weight classes in mixed wrestling?

Yes. Mixed wrestling competitions usually have weight classes To ensure fairness & competitiveness among participants of similar body weight.

What types of techniques are allowed in mixed wrestling?

Techniques allowed in mixed wrestling may vary by competition. But common techniques include takedowns. Grappling, & holds. With an emphasis on sportsmanship & safety.
